Camry 1996,

Head ASE ceryified mechanic stated he had never seen a mount failure in a car with this low mileage and that he did not like the way the Toyota replacement mounts installed ( too loose). He even called associates about the situation and stated we should contact Toyota. Our 1968 Corrolla had a similar problem. After the Toyota replacement mounts failed 4 times, our mechanic installed a one of a kind item that fixed theproblem.

We are trying to identify the appropriate person at Toyota to contact about the situation.
